Daughter of Lieutenant Colonel Hon. Arthur Francis Southwell and Mary Anne Agnes (Dillon) Southwell.

Sister of Sir Thomas Arthur Joseph Southwell, Bt, KP (4th Viscount Southwell) and Jane (Southwell) FitzGerald.

Wife of Field Marshal Sir Henry Evelyn Wood, VC, GCB, KCMG. They married 19 September 1867 on the Isle of Wight, Hampshire. A "religiously mixed marriage" (now a rather archaic term), Hon. Mary Paulina Southwell was a member of the Roman Catholic nobility and Henry Evelyn Wood was an Anglican. Their six children were raised as Catholics.

Their children include Colonel Evelyn FitzGerald Michell Wood, CB, OBE, DSO (1869-1943), Colonel Charles Michell Aloysuis Wood, CMG, DSO (1873-1936), Lieutenant Colonel Arthur Herbert Wood (1877-1940), Anna Paulina Mary (Wood) Fanshawe (d. 1929), Marcella Caroline Mary (Wood) Blount (d. 1946), and Victoria Mary Eugenie (Wood) Balfour (d. 1961).
